Game Day: Suns (61-14) @ Warriors (48-28), Wed 3/30/22

Post by Superbone »

Time: 7:00 pm AZ (7:00 pm PT/10:00 pm ET)
Place: Chase Center, San Francisco, CA
TV: ESPN

We owe these chumps one. Should be relatively easy. They’ve been in a tailspin as of late. With a win tonight, the Suns would tie the 92-93 Barkley led Suns team for best regular season record.
